SQL-Server我还该坚持你吗?

时间:2022-08-08 23:45:15
公司最近要改版公司的网站 ,一家公司接了这个网站项目
在签合同时好象没有说用到什么数据库
但他们说要看下我们公司以前的网站我们把代码及SQL-server数据库数据都给他们了
网站也做好了上周五他们把网站拿来上线但是他们用Access数据库
我觉得公司既然花了很多精力很重视网站也花了很多钱
本着对公司负责  我坚持他们改用SQL数据库
我的理由是:
1.access数据库容量小,每天流量最多支持5000条而公司的网站是一个大网站数据量很大不符合发展 的要求。
2.access安全性没有SQL好。其次我觉得给企业做网站默认的用SQL数据库。
但是做网站的他们坚持用Acess数据库他们的理由:
1.acdess数据库完全符合公司的应用,他们以前给别的企业做网站都是用Acess做的。
2.他们觉得access数据库访问比SQL更快。他们又说他们把动态的ASP页面都转为静态页面了。所以打开网站它不经过数据库所以用什么数据库没什么关系。
他们的理由充分吗?我该坚持我的理由吗?
明天他们将在网上上线先给我们测试
请问有什么软件可以测试吗?
或者很大的消耗流量的软件来测试我们的网站。能给我一点好的建议说服他们吗?

5 个解决方案

#1


http://dev.csdn.net/develop/article/83/83294.shtm

#2


楼主找邹老大吧,帮你顶!

#3


ms有针对web的压力测试软件,lz可以到web版问问!

#4


请问邹老大水谁呀?
怎么找到他问?
还有  ms有针对web的压力测试软件是什么软件呢?

#5


1. 成本考虑
   ACCESS 没错.

2. 维护的难易度考虑
   ACCESS 相对容易, 但如果楼主一直用SQL Server, 则 SQL Server 优先.

3. "给别人企业做的都是ACCESS"
   这不是理由, 应该是他们的开发习惯的问题.

4. 既然做了很多企业的
   则请他们提供相关的资料, 比如日数据吞吐量和其他企业使用数据库的应用范围, 这样才好和你的公司网站应用做比较, 看看是否确实ACCESS够胜任.

5. "把动态的ASP页面都转为静态页面"
   这个得根据你的网站的功能确定是否可以这样做, 为什么以前动态的, 现在可以改静态的, 提高效率的同时, 它牺牲的是什么.

6. "access数据库访问比SQL更快"
   小数据量, 不用索引, 不用事务, ACCESS比SQL快. 这是事实. 大数据量就不可能了.

7. "安全性"
   ACCESS的安全性配置简单, 使用文件加密或者安全性用户即可, 破解起来也不太难.
   SQL Server 安全配置比较复杂, 必须清楚登录/用户/角色等安全相关的一堆东西, 如果没有做相关的配置, 极易攻破. 所以要求的管理人员要专业一点.

8. 考虑后期的发展
   考虑ACCESS是否仅能满足当前数据处理的需要, 以后是否会存在数据量持续增加, 以及是否数据分析的要求, 如果这些问题存在, 则没有使用ACCESS的理由.

9. VS 2003 选择自定义安装, 可以安装它的一个 web 压力测试工具.

#1


http://dev.csdn.net/develop/article/83/83294.shtm

#2


楼主找邹老大吧,帮你顶!

#3


ms有针对web的压力测试软件,lz可以到web版问问!

#4


请问邹老大水谁呀?
怎么找到他问?
还有  ms有针对web的压力测试软件是什么软件呢?

#5


1. 成本考虑
   ACCESS 没错.

2. 维护的难易度考虑
   ACCESS 相对容易, 但如果楼主一直用SQL Server, 则 SQL Server 优先.

3. "给别人企业做的都是ACCESS"
   这不是理由, 应该是他们的开发习惯的问题.

4. 既然做了很多企业的
   则请他们提供相关的资料, 比如日数据吞吐量和其他企业使用数据库的应用范围, 这样才好和你的公司网站应用做比较, 看看是否确实ACCESS够胜任.

5. "把动态的ASP页面都转为静态页面"
   这个得根据你的网站的功能确定是否可以这样做, 为什么以前动态的, 现在可以改静态的, 提高效率的同时, 它牺牲的是什么.

6. "access数据库访问比SQL更快"
   小数据量, 不用索引, 不用事务, ACCESS比SQL快. 这是事实. 大数据量就不可能了.

7. "安全性"
   ACCESS的安全性配置简单, 使用文件加密或者安全性用户即可, 破解起来也不太难.
   SQL Server 安全配置比较复杂, 必须清楚登录/用户/角色等安全相关的一堆东西, 如果没有做相关的配置, 极易攻破. 所以要求的管理人员要专业一点.

8. 考虑后期的发展
   考虑ACCESS是否仅能满足当前数据处理的需要, 以后是否会存在数据量持续增加, 以及是否数据分析的要求, 如果这些问题存在, 则没有使用ACCESS的理由.

9. VS 2003 选择自定义安装, 可以安装它的一个 web 压力测试工具.